The EP3632-0001 EtherCAT Box is a 2-channel oversampling interface for up to two IEPE sensors with 2-wire connection. The current of the integrated constant current source can be set to 2, 4 or 8 mA separately for each channel depending on the sensor and cable length. The input signal is sampled according to the oversampling principle with up to 50 ksamples per second per channel. The measured values can be correlated to other parts of the system through distributed clocks. Except for filtering, the EP3632-0001 does not pre-process the vibration amplitude values. This is done by the retrieving controller. The interface can be adapted to application-specific requirements by means of adjustable filters and supply currents. The TwinCAT 3 Condition Monitoring library offers extensive algorithms for signal evaluation by the controller, enabling full utilization of the performance and flexibility benefits of the PC platform.

| Technical data | EP3632-0001 |
|---|---|
| Protocol | EtherCAT |
| Bus interface | 2 x M8 socket, 4-pin, a-coded, shielded |
| Technology | condition monitoring/IEPE |
| Number of inputs | 2 |
| Connection technology | M8 socket, 4-pin, shielded |
| Conversion time | 20 μs (max. 50 ksamples/s) |
| Resolution | 16 bit (incl. sign) |
| Sensor types | IEPE |
| Sensor state monitoring | yes, through monitoring of the bias voltage |
| Signal voltage | IEPE constant current supply and recording of modulated AC voltage |
| Measuring range | default ±5 V up to 25 kHz, ±250 mV up to 10 Hz |
| Measurement error/uncertainty | < ±0.5% (DC; relative to full scale value) |
| Input filter limit frequency | analog parameterizable 5th order low-pass filter up to 25 kHz, typically 0.05 Hz high-pass filter |
| Nominal voltage | 24 V DC (-15%/+20%) |
| Distributed clocks | yes |
| Supply current IEXCITE | typ. 2/4/8 mA (separately configurable for both channels) |
| Sensor supply | from control voltage US |
| Current consumption from US | typ. 120 mA |
| Electrical isolation | 500 V |
| Special features | automatic anti-aliasing function, wire breakage detection |
| Weight | approx. 165 g |
| Operating temperature | -25…+60°C |
| Storage temperature | -40…+85°C |
| Vibration/shock resistance | conforms to EN 60068-2-6/EN 60068-2-27 |
| EMC immunity/emission | conforms to EN 61000-6-2/EN 61000-6-4 |
| Protect. rating/installation pos. | IP65/66/67 (conforms to EN 60529)/variable |
| Approvals/markings | CE, UL |
| Housing data | 8 x M8, 4 x M12 |
|---|---|
| Dimensions (W x H x D) | 30 mm x 126 mm x 26.5 mm |
| Material | PA6 (polyamide) |
| Installation | 2 fixing holes 3.5 mm diameter for M3 |
